The “NEWCOMER” in machining: the new DMU 90 C machining centre at AWB

In the world of modern manufacturing technology, there is a new star on our horizon – the DMU 90 C machining centre, which has recently arrived at AWB. With this recently acquired machine, we have not only taken a further step towards efficiency and precision, but we have also expanded our production capacities in the field of machining. Let’s take a closer look at this technological masterpiece and discover how it supports our manufacturing processes.

DMU 90 C is more than just a new machine – with its state-of-the-art 5-axis control, it offers unrivalled versatility and precision. This additional machine enables us to produce complex components with incredible accuracy and in the shortest possible time. This not only speeds up our production processes, but also significantly improves the quality of the end product.

For us, the high capacity of DMU 90 C is reflected in its higher cutting performance. This can be guaranteed by the heavy-duty cutting package used. For example, the powerful motorised spindle with 430 Nm and 52 kW of power. As we mainly, but not only, machine high-temperature resistant materials such as Inconel®, Hastelloy®, Nimonic® or iron aluminides, this 5-axis machining centre fits in very well with our production spectrum in the machining sector. In addition, this may open up further opportunities for us in the production of components for various branches of industry.

Another remarkable advantage of DMU 90 C is its “state of the art” automation function. The machine is equipped with an intelligent tool and pallet changing system, which not only increases efficiency but also minimises downtimes. This enables us to process even complex orders with tight deadlines precisely and on time.

At AWB, we have always focussed on keeping up with the times and ensuring this in the field of machining with up-to-date machinery. The DMU 90 C machining centre is the latest proof that we are continuously investing in our production facilities in order to be able to offer our customers premium quality products. This machine is also integrated into our IT network, which fulfils the latest IT security standards according to PRAISE.

The introduction of DMU 90 C is another consequent step in our company’s history to keep our finger on the pulse of production with new machines and to continue to do so in the future. This “machine module” is therefore also an important part of the overall development within AWB.

The new 5-axis machining centre is primarily planned for machining of current components in the future and also components that are as yet unknown, but which will most likely all be used for hot gas parts. We are convinced that on this machine,too, perfect components for new systems and for maintenance and service in the area of combusters and compressors, HP blades, hot gas parts such as RCA air ducts or valves for all steam or gas turbines we are familiar with can be manufactured. Examples include machines such as SGT5-4000F, SGT5-8000H, GT13, GT24 and GT26 .
